Exclusive-Bangladesh Seeks Full Power Supply Restoration From Adani Plant

  • The Bangladesh government has requested Adani Power to fully restore electricity supply from its plant in Jharkhand after three months of reduced sales due to payment disputes and low demand.
  • Adani Power's shares rose by 4.2% following the Bangladesh government's request for full power restoration.
  • The Bangladesh Power Development Board has been paying $85 million monthly to Adani Power to settle outstanding dues.
  • Technical issues have prevented the synchronization of the second unit at Adani's plant, which has been operating at about 42% capacity since October 31, 2024.
